2013-10-02 37 views
21

您好我最近下载Laravel的PHP框架,我已经安装了作曲家,并已得到了工作,我知道了创建我的项目为每Laravel网站作曲家如何指定安装目录

composer create-project laravel/laravel --prefer-dist 

然而,当我用上面这行我安装项目在C:\用户\目录古蒂但是我希望它被安装在c:\ XAMPP \ htdocs中。

我已经看到了另一个关于stackoverflow的问题,它讨论了修改composer.json文件,但我不确定这是否是我应该采取的路线,因为我已经为这个文件做了计算机搜索,文件作为laravel框架的一部分存在,因此修改此文件是否合理?

手头上的任何作曲家专家指出我在正确的方向?

回答

30

要在其中创建项目应指定的目标目录,在命令提示符下,键入cd C:\xampp\htdocs然后按Enter键。在此之后,下面的命令提示符,然后按码型进入

composer create-project laravel/laravel my-laravel-project 

这里my-laravel-project将是你的项目文件夹。 该composer.json文件通过packagist安装在封装的过程中使用设置一些配置(依赖管理)。 访问getcomposer.org了解更多信息。

+2

感谢大家好,但是当我尝试了上面我收到以下错误消息'[InvalidArgumentException]项目目录/ XAMPP/htdocs中没有empty'我不明白,我以前也有这个errror消息,这是因为该文件已经存在,但这不是这种情况,因为我已经从这里@RecoveringSince2003中删除了laravel文件夹的任何想法? – 001221

31
composer create-project laravel/laravel . 

安装在当前目录=)

+3

使用laravel 5.2它,然后做了一个名为laravel新的文件夹,所以我不认为这工作了。 – GiantCowFilms

+2

just fyi @giantcowfilms我只是试过这个,它像一个魅力。 :)谢谢allmyshoesarewet –

+0

@ThomasLe有趣。也许它在不同的操作系统上有不同的表现? – GiantCowFilms

4

每当

composer create-project laravel/laravel . 

不因任何原因正常工作,我只是

laravel new temp 

再往前的内容新的应用程序到我想要的文件夹中; )